Bitcoin extraction involves confirming payments and appending them to the blockchain , giving miners with newly created copyright. Essentially, it’s a competitive process using powerful machines to solve complex mathematical puzzles . The initial to crack the problem gets the bitcoin , though the effort has significantly grown over time, necessitating specialized rigs and often large electricity usage . This practice secures the system and ensures its stability.

Dogecoin Mining: Is it Worth the Effort?
Dogecoin generation has sparked considerable attention recently, but is the activity genuinely rewarding? Initially, Dogecoin extraction was relatively simple using CPUs, but the shift to Scrypt and then to the proof-of-work system significantly raised the challenge . Today, rewarding Dogecoin extraction almost exclusively requires specialized hardware like ASICs, which represent a substantial upfront investment . Given the existing network difficulty , the potential returns are generally minimal , often falling short of bitcoin mining the cost of electricity and equipment upkeep. Therefore, for the average individual, Dogecoin extraction is improbable to be a fiscally practical alternative.

Understanding the Security of the Bitcoin Blockchain
The strength of the Bitcoin blockchain relies on its unique cryptographic architecture . Different than traditional records, the blockchain functions as a decentralized database, shared across thousands of nodes worldwide. This makes it remarkably resistant to manipulation; any try to modify a individual block would require having a large portion of the network's hash power, a condition often referred to as a "51% breach " that is at this time considered very remote. The PoW mechanism, coupled with the unchangeability of the chain, contributes to its overall safety and dependability.
